January 27, 2005, Introduced by Rep. Schuitmaker and referred to the Committee on Energy and Technology.
A bill to amend 1991 PA 179, entitled
"Michigan telecommunications act,"
(MCL 484.2101 to 484.2701) by adding section 364.
TH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F MICHIGAN ENACT:
Sec. 364. (1) A telecommunication provider of basic local
exchange service shall not refuse to transfer or delay the transfer
of a basic local exchange service customer to another provider of
basic local exchange service.
(2) Within 90 days after the effective date of the amendatory
act that added this section, the commission shall establish by
order uniform statewide standards and procedures for the timely
transfer of customers between providers of basic local exchange
service, including uniform maximum time periods within which a
customer's current provider shall effect a transfer of the customer
to the customer's chosen new provider.
(3) The procedures and time periods established under
subsection (2) shall be consistent with any applicable procedures
and time periods established by the federal communications
commission.
(4) Until the procedures and time periods are established
under subsection (2), a basic local exchange provider shall perform
all of the operations necessary for the timely transfer of
customers, in accordance with the performance standards and
measurements previously established by the commission for the
largest incumbent basic local exchange service provider in this
state.
